Combustion-derived air pollution and cardiovascular disease
Amanda Hunter1, Nicholas Mills, David Newby
1University of Edinburgh, Edinburgh, UK. amanda.hunter@ed.ac.uk
Air pollution significantly impacts cardiovascular health, posing a major public health risk. Understanding these effects is crucial for developing protective strategies against air pollution-related cardiovascular disease.

Background:
- Air pollution is a significant environmental risk factor for cardiovascular disease (CVD).
- It affects the general population, highlighting its status as a major public health concern.
- Understanding the mechanisms by which air pollution exacerbates CVD is critical for public health interventions.
Purpose of the Study:
- To elucidate the relationship between air pollution exposure and increased cardiovascular risk.
- To identify key pathways through which environmental pollutants impact cardiovascular health.
- To inform the development of targeted strategies for mitigating air pollution's adverse cardiovascular effects.
Main Methods:
- This study synthesizes current research on air pollution and cardiovascular outcomes.
- It reviews epidemiological data and mechanistic studies linking pollutant exposure to CVD.
- Focus is placed on identifying modifiable risk factors and population-level impacts.
Main Results:
- Evidence consistently links exposure to ambient air pollutants with increased incidence and severity of cardiovascular events.
- Specific pollutants and exposure durations correlate with distinct cardiovascular pathologies.
- Susceptible populations may experience disproportionately higher risks.
Conclusions:
- Air pollution represents a critical, modifiable risk factor for cardiovascular disease.
- Further research into pollutant-specific effects and protective measures is warranted.
- Public health policies aimed at reducing air pollution are essential for cardiovascular disease prevention.
